Comprehending the Transition: Cots to Tots
The term "Cots to Tots" frequently describes the transition from crib sleeping to young child mini cot beds, usually taking place in between the ages of 18 months and 3 years. During this phase, kids experience significant physical and cognitive advancement, and parents play an essential role in ensuring their children adapt well to these changes.
Key Milestones in the Cots to Tots Transition
Physical Growth: As young children end up being more mobile, they typically grow out of the confines of a crib. Signs that a child is all set to transition consist of climbing up out of the crib or no longer fitting conveniently in it.
Cognitive Development: Cognitive skills are thriving during this time, and kids begin to assert their independence. They may reveal choices, desire to pick their sleeping arrangements, or show interest in establishing routines.
Emotional Growth: Emotionally, toddlers begin to develop a complacency and autonomy. They might experience nighttime worries or separation anxiety, highlighting the need for a careful approach during this shift.

Here is a list of practical suggestions to ease the transition from cots to young children:
Prepare the Environment: Create a safe sleeping environment by removing sharp things and utilizing safety gates as essential to limit access to stairs or other areas.
Develop a Routine: Establish a constant bedtime routine to assist your kid feel safe. Activities such as reading, singing lullabies, or bath time can indicate that it's time for sleep.
Motivate Independence: Allow your child to be involved in choosing their bed and bed linen to foster a sense of ownership and enjoyment about the brand-new change.
Address Nighttime Fears: Offer convenience items such as stuffed animals or blankets that help your kid feel safe and secure.
Be Patient: Transitioning can take time. If your child struggles initially, assure them that it's a natural part of maturing.

Q2: What if my kid refuses to oversleep the new bed?
It's typical for young children to resist change. Establishing a bedtime routine, using convenience items, and providing appreciation for any progress can help alleviate the shift.
Q3: Are young child beds safe?
Yes, as long as they meet security standards. Look for features like guardrails, low height, and strong building to make sure security.
Q4: How can I avoid my kid from falling out of bed?
Choose for toddler best cot beds with guardrails and location cushions or soft rugs on the flooring to soften any possible falls.
Q5: Is it essential to buy a new bed, or can I utilize a bed mattress on the floor?
While a mattress on the floor may work briefly, a young child bed offers stability and safety functions that enable more independence during sleep.
